Transaction fe8f660fd891e113b2d38ff4c65a2827f5c3fe6eb20652f1d5dfe4c36b73bd7a
1 Input
1 Output
-
fe8f660fd891e113b2d38ff4c65a2827f5c3fe6eb20652f1d5dfe4c36b73bd7a:0
- value
- 24999601
- script pubkey
- OP_0 OP_PUSHBYTES_20 44c65b5bbef7323122a7d0c97792a323a3d6f60d
- address
- bc1qgnr9kka77uerzg486ryh0y4ryw3adasdvmc5h8